QUOTE(vincent99 @ Jul 22 2014, 05:33 PM)
I thought Block B is the best swimming pool + KLCC view?

please share why Block C.
*
Block C unit that face north has city view. Not hot during day time. Personally, Level 16-22 are good. Level 24 should be the highest level, nearer to the roof. I believe it would be a bit hot.

Block B units are facing east/west. Expose to direct sun. A bit hot too.

All three blocks also have units facing swimming pool. Block B is directly facing the pool.

actual facts.

Whether this place is a drug/prostitute/crime place , i have been renting out my unit from the 1st months of key collection at rm 1900 and just sold my unit at 500k. earning a gross profit more than 150k at scott garden. its consider a good investment for me in scott

however i wish it could be better if full of nice dining restaurants and more nice shops instead of more pubs around.
No area is 100% perfect and scott can be outstanding in years time as its located at middle of old klang road.
